    Roof collapses, severely injures 2 men in Weber County

    OGDEN, Utah ( ABC4 ) — Two men were seriously injured after falling due to a roof collapse in the Evergreen Park area in Weber County, officials say.

    Deputy Dave Reed with the Weber Fire District told ABC4.com that two men, who have not been identified, were working on top of the roof of a cabin when it collapsed just before 6:30 p.m. on Sunday, June 9.

    One man, who Reed said was in his 30s, fell off the side of the roof and suffered serious injuries. The second man, reportedly in his 50s, fell through the roof and became pinned beneath debris. He suffered severe head, chest and abdominal injuries.

    Reed said the remote location of the cabin slowed the response time, but with the help of three other families in the area, crews were able to dig out the man who fell through the roof.

    Both men were flown to a nearby hospital in serious condition.

    Reed told ABC4.com that the cause of the roof collapse is currently under investigation and provided no additional information.
